Mumbai Indians beat Delhi Capitals by 8 runs to win second WPL title

Mumbai Indians Women defeated Delhi Capitals Women by 8 runs to win the WPL 2025 title. With their latest success, the MI are the first franchise to lift the trophy for the second time in the tournament’s three-year history. Batting first. Harmanpreet Kaur’s side struggled in the batting department, posing 149/7 in 20 overs.

Harmanpreet played the captain’s knock, scoring 66 runs off 44 balls, laced with 9 fours and 2 sixes.

Nat Sciver-Brunt contributed 30 runs off 28 balls, hitting four boundaries.

For DC, Marizanne Kapp, Jess Jonassen, and Shree Charani took two wickets each.

Like Mumbai, Delhi were found wanting in the batting department and managed 141/9 in 20 overs. Jemimah Rodrigues (30 runs off 21 balls), Marizanne Kapp (40 off 26 balls) and Niki Prasad (25* off 23 balls) were the only batters who looked in touch with the bat. Nat Sciver-Brunt dismissed three batters, while Amelia Kerr took two wickets for the Mumbai Indians.
